Abstract
The present invention relates to a kind of assembly concrete shear wall body reserved steel bar fixing device and construction method, including support frame and the supporting steel pipe that is arranged on support frame, support frame include framework and supporting leg;The supporting steel pipe is set along vertical method;The top of the supporting steel pipe is connected by top angle bar with the upper surface of framework;The bottom of the supporting steel pipe is connected by bottom angle bar with the lower surface of framework.Assembly concrete shear wall body reserved steel bar fixing device and construction method of the present invention, both can guarantee that reserved steel bar position was accurate, and and can protects reserved steel bar from pollution, and simple to operate, device can be used in turn;Ensure that vertical connection uses the position of the assembly concrete shear wall structure in-situ layer of sleeve connection and the wall reserved steel bar of precast wall body conversion layer accurate, it is simple in construction, easy for construction, efficiency of construction is improved, ensures construction quality, labor strength is reduced, reduces construction cost.

Embodiment
Referring to the drawings and embodiment the present invention will be described in detail:
Accompanying drawing 1-5 understands, a kind of assembly concrete shear wall body reserved steel bar fixing device, including support frame and is arranged on
Supporting steel pipe 1 on support frame, support frame include framework 2 and supporting leg 3;The supporting steel pipe 1 is set along vertical method;It is described
The top of supporting steel pipe 1 is connected by top angle bar 4 with the upper surface of framework 2;The bottom of the supporting steel pipe 1 passes through bottom
Angle bar 5 is connected with the lower surface of framework 2;The length of the supporting leg 3 is more than the length that supporting steel pipe 2 stretches out from frame lower surface
Degree.
The bottom angle bar 5 and top angle bar 4 are separately positioned on the both sides of supporting steel pipe 2;Bottom angle bar 5 and top angle bar
4 is arranged in a crossed manner;Bottom angle bar 5 and top angle bar 4 are mutually perpendicular to;The quantity of the supporting steel pipe 2 and the position of adjacent supports steel pipe
Put corresponding with the quantity of reserved steel bar being arranged on precast wall body in pilot sleeve 8 and lower floor's cast-in-situ wall and position.
A kind of construction method using assembly concrete shear wall body reserved steel bar fixing device, including following step
Suddenly:
Reinforcing bar colligation is carried out to lower floor's cast-in-situ wall, treats that reinforcing bar colligation finishes and formwork is carried out to it and is reinforced;
Designed device is placed to the top of cast-in-situ wall after formwork reinforcement, and passes through the support on designed device
It is secured together with the template of cast-in-situ wall, and leaves certain height space with cast-in-situ wall reinforcing bar and be easy to concreting;
After device is fixed to the top of cast-in-situ wall, by reserved joint bar through the steel pipe on device, it is cast-in-place to anchor to lower floor
On the reinforcing bar of wall;
Concreting is carried out to cast-in-situ wall after joint bar reinforcing;
After cast-in-situ wall reaches intensity, remove device and template, sleeve joint bar are just embedded into lower floor's cast-in-situ wall upper end;
Precast wall body bottom is reserved with grout sleeve, and precast wall body is lifted into installation site by suspension centre, and by precast wall body
Sleeve alignment lower floor cast-in-situ wall pre- doweling, wall is placed into ground, and fix precast wall body by bearing diagonal,
Grout sealing is carried out to wall again, completes connection.
